3.Hold down the disp and true/app keys for approximately 2 seconds to enter User calibration then use the disp key to select the wind angle screen (see the User calibration flow diagram).

4.Sail directly into the wind and adjust the analog pointer to zero, using the vmg and tack keys. If you are unable to achieve the required degree of accu- racy due to sea conditions, and errors become apparent during subsequent tack operations, repeat this procedure to achieve alignment accuracy.

5.Display the wind speed units screen.

6.Use the vmg and tack keys to select the units you want, either knots (KTS) or meters per second (M/S).

Note: Any speed unit changes will be applied to other SeaTalk instruments.

Leaving User calibration

Hold down the disp and true/app keys for 2 seconds to save your settings, exit User calibration and resume normal operation.
